In Loving Lullaby

The hymns of harmony Refer to me alas— With gallant glowing glee, And shiny silver glass. Scintillant starry streaks Of light cleverly hide The wakefulness we seek Between The Worlds' divide. And fumes that Gods inhale Will perforate my mind. The fragrance very frail, With ecstasy entwined! And Logic WILL protest Insisting: "Oust with dreams!" Yet blatantly we’re blessed With soporific gleams. Now rest your head anew, Below the starry sky. And I will sing to you, In loving lullaby.
